Felicity Lott: "La voix humaine" (part 1) by Francis Poulenc video

Francis Poulenc (1899-1963) "La Voix Humaine". Tragédie lyrique sur un texte de Jean Cocteau (1958). First performance at the Salle Favart in Paris, 1959. Felicity Lott, soprano Orchestre de la Suisse Romande. Armin Jordan, conductor. La Voix humaine: excerpts 1-8 of 21. 1- introduction 2- "Allô, allô..." 3- Allô!... c'est toi?" 4- "Hier soir, je me suis couchée tout de suite" 5- "Allô, chéri... Si on coupe, redemande-moi tout de suite" 6- "Quelle comédie?" 7- "Souviens-toi du dimanche de Versailles" 8- "Demain? Je ne savais pas que c'était si rapide"

Running time: 09:57
